How does a remote software architect typically collaborate with distributed development teams?

Remote software architects regularly coordinate with globally distributed teams through video conferences, collaborative design tools, and detailed documentation. They often lead virtual architecture review sessions, provide technical guidance asynchronously, and facilitate decision-making across time zones. Clear communication and strong organizational skills are essential to ensure alignment on design principles and project goals. Many organizations use agile methodologies, which help structure regular check-ins and feedback loops, making remote collaboration more effective.

What Does a Remote Software Architect Do?

The job duties of a remote software architect involve planning software and system development projects, defining standards, and working with IT professionals to make choices about platforms and design specifications, languages, and project management strategies. An architect’s responsibilities include overseeing the technical aspects of the development project. As you manage the effort to develop software applications, you may also be responsible for quality assurance and testing code to ensure that it meets specifications. Remote software architects use online communication and project management tools to collaborate with their team.

What is the difference between Remote Software Architect vs Remote Software Developer?

AspectRemote Software ArchitectRemote Software Developer
Required CredentialsBachelor's or Master’s in CS, experience in system design, certifications like TOGAF or AWSBachelor's in CS or related field, coding skills, certifications like Microsoft or AWS
Work EnvironmentDesigning system architecture, collaborating with teams, high-level planningWriting code, debugging, implementing features, testing
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, consulting firms, enterprise solutionsStartups, tech firms, software agencies

The main difference is that Remote Software Architects focus on designing and planning software systems, requiring strategic and high-level skills, while Remote Software Developers primarily write and implement code. Both roles often work in tech environments, but Architects are more involved in system design and planning, whereas Developers focus on coding and feature development.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Remote Software Architect,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Remote Software Architect, you need deep expertise in software design, system architecture, and programming languages, often back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with cloud platforms (like AWS or Azure), architectural frameworks, and tools such as UML or version control systems is essential, and certifications like AWS Certified Solutions Architect can be advantageous. Outstanding communication, leadership, and problem-solving skills set top performers apart, especially when collaborating across distributed teams. These competencies are crucial for designing scalable solutions, aligning technical and business goals, and ensuring effective coordination in a remote environment.

What is a Remote Software Architect?

A Remote Software Architect is a professional who designs and oversees the technical structure of software systems while working from a location outside of a traditional office, often from home or another remote setting. Their responsibilities include making high-level design choices, selecting appropriate technologies, and ensuring that the software meets both functional and non-functional requirements. They collaborate with development teams, stakeholders, and other architects, often using online communication and project management tools. Remote Software Architects play a crucial role in ensuring that software projects are scalable, maintainable, and aligned with business goals.
